Five Months Before Tunisia Shoe Exports Grew Year On Year

Despite the depreciation of the euro, the export of leather goods and leather shoes in Tunisia in the first half of this year is still growing at a rate of 14.4%, up 13.1% over the first five months of this year.


In the first five months, the export coverage of leather goods and leather shoes to import was 149%, of which 381 million 800 thousand DAL was exported, 256 million 400 thousand DNC was imported, and the trade surplus was 125 million 400 thousand DNA.

Imports are mainly imported from leather and fur raw materials, with an import volume of 145 million 800 thousand Dal, accounting for 57% of the total import volume of the industry in the first five months.

From 1 to May this year, the export of leather products and leather shoes reached 381 million 800 thousand DNA, of which 234 million 600 thousand of leather shoes were exported, accounting for 61.4% of the total export volume of the industry.


On the international market, Italy, France and Germany are the exporters of major importers and raw materials and accessories for leather goods and leather shoes. Their imports account for 89.3% of the export of leather products and leather shoes, up to 341 million 100 thousand.

Spain ranked fourth, with an import volume of 8 million 700 thousand.

France is the second largest importer of leather products and leather shoes, second only to Italy.


China and India are also the main suppliers of raw materials and accessories. In the first five months of this year, the leather products and leather shoes industries imported 6 million 400 thousand and 5 million 700 thousand of the cargo from two countries.
